Output 59a296cb35f2df87810d05a064860756b47eb5fc6bbe0e0733ed85122df69541:45
- value
- 93184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 deb5eacb1a34c0c07f81515ef5d91e6f06bc514e OP_EQUAL
- address
- 3MzbrxQXTADSj4FzQC3s32SLAQsiM34DMC
- transaction
- 59a296cb35f2df87810d05a064860756b47eb5fc6bbe0e0733ed85122df69541